This market refers to the table tennis match between Derevianko Andrii and Nitchenko Ivan in Setka Cup Ukraine Men, scheduled for September 4 at 2:20AM ET.
This market will resolve to 'Derevianko Andrii' if Derevianko Andrii wins against Nitchenko Ivan.
This market will resolve to 'Nitchenko Ivan' if Nitchenko Ivan wins against Derevianko Andrii.
If the match is canceled (not played at all), ends in a tie, or is delayed beyond 7 days from the scheduled date without a winner determined, this market will resolve to 50-50.
If the match begins but is not completed, and one player advances due to the opponent's retirement, default, or disqualification, this market will resolve to the player who advances.
If the match ends in a walkover (player withdraws before the start and the other advances automatically), this market will resolve to 50-50.
The primary resolution source for this market is the official statistics of the event as recognized by the governing body or event organizers. However, if the governing body or event organizers have not published final match statistics within 2 hours after the event's conclusion, a consensus of credible reporting may be used instead.
